Mars The Label Makes a Splash in South Beach
Mars The Label Brings Heat, Sparkle and Serious Swim Energy to Miami.
May 28th, 2026
Miami Swim Week is no place for shy fashion, and Mars The Label clearly got the memo.
The Manchester-born swimwear brand returned to the runway for its second consecutive season at Miami Swim Week 2026, presenting its latest collection at the Mondrian South Beach. The result was a confident, body-sculpting showcase filled with shimmer, bold cuts and the kind of looks that make a pool chair feel underdressed.
Mars The Label leaned into its signature fit-focused style with micro bikinis, sleek one-pieces, statement separates and resortwear that could easily go from sunbathing to sipping something cold with a tiny umbrella in it. The collection celebrated the body with plunging necklines, ultra-high-cut bottoms, bandeau silhouettes and coverups that blurred the line between swimwear and night-out fashion.

The details did not whisper. Metallic finishes, crystal embellishments, crochet textures, sheer layering and animal-inspired motifs all made appearances on the runway. The color palette also brought plenty of Miami mood, with powder blue, butter yellow, crisp white, chocolate brown, seafoam green and vibrant red adding a bright, sun-drenched feel to the show.
Models including Ray Bitancourt, Aliyah White, Kimberly Feliz and Ally Renee walked the runway with the kind of confidence the brand has built its identity around. The collection captured the spirit of the “Mars girl”: bold, glamorous, self-assured and probably not the person standing quietly in the back of the group photo.

Founded by Arianna Ajtar in her Manchester family home in 2016, Mars The Label has grown into a global swimwear brand known for sculpted, statement-making pieces. Its Miami Swim Week return showed why the label continues to connect with fashion lovers who want swimwear that feels elevated, confident and just a little dangerous in the best way.
With its 2026 collection, Mars The Label reminded Miami that swimwear does not have to play it safe. Sometimes, it should sparkle, sculpt and steal the scene.

Luli Fama Launches Paradise Found Cruise ’27 Swimwear Collection in Miami
Luli Fama celebrates its Paradise Found Cruise ’27 swimwear and resortwear collection with a luxury Miami launch at its Dadeland Mall boutique.
August 20, 2026
Miami swimwear favorite Luli Fama is stepping into Cruise ’27 with Paradise Found, a new swimwear and resortwear collection inspired by tropical escapes, exotic prints and effortless vacation glamour.
South Florida Insider has already taken a closer look at the Luli Fama Paradise Found collection, and it feels made for Miami.
The new Cruise ’27 collection combines the bold, body-confident swimwear Luli Fama is known for with elevated resort pieces designed to move effortlessly from the beach and pool to cocktails and dinner.
On Thursday, August 20, Luli Fama will celebrate Paradise Found with an exclusive evening at its newest Dadeland Mall boutique in Miami, complete with fashion, light bites, personalized surprises, and a luxe espresso martini bar.
Inside Luli Fama’s Paradise Found Cruise ’27 Collection
Paradise Found is inspired by the feeling of discovering a hidden tropical retreat.
Think lush landscapes, warm golden hour light, exotic patterns, and silhouettes made for somewhere beautiful.
The collection features Luli Fama signatures, including flattering ruched details, seamless construction, adjustable fits, and statement swimwear, alongside an expanded selection of resortwear.
We especially love the pieces that blur the line between swim and ready-to-wear.
Flowing dresses, sleek coverups, and body-skimming silhouettes make it easy to transition from a sun-drenched afternoon to an evening out without losing that relaxed resort feeling.
It is sensual, polished, and unmistakably Miami.
Luli Fama Brings Luxury Resort Style to Miami
There is a reason Paradise Found feels so natural in South Florida.
In Miami, resortwear is not reserved for vacation.
A swimsuit can become part of an outfit. A coverup can take you to lunch. A flowing resort dress can carry you from an afternoon by the water straight into cocktails and dinner.
Luli Fama has always understood that lifestyle.
Paradise Found takes it a step further, creating a Cruise ’27 wardrobe that feels as appropriate for a tropical getaway as it does for a weekend in Miami.
The campaign captures that mood beautifully, pairing the collection with palms, lush greenery, tropical architecture and the kind of sun soaked setting that makes you want to extend your vacation indefinitely.
Paradise Found Comes to Luli Fama at Dadeland Mall
Luli Fama will bring the world of Paradise Found to life on Thursday, August 20 from 5:00 PM to 8:00 PM at its newest boutique at Dadeland Mall in Miami.
The intimate celebration will bring together invited guests, influencers, celebrities and media for an early look at Cruise ’27.
Luli Fama is also dressing invited guests in pieces from the brand, allowing the new collection to be experienced the way it was designed to be worn: in motion, styled and out for the evening.
Luli After Hours Espresso Martini Bar
Fashion is only part of the experience.
For the Paradise Found celebration, Luli Fama is introducing Luli After Hours, an Espresso Martini Bar inspired by the glamour of the collection.
Guests will be able to sip three specialty espresso martinis created for the evening.
The Luli Babe puts a polished spin on the classic espresso martini, while Golden Hour pairs salted caramel with edible gold shimmer. Miami After Dark takes a richer approach with chocolate hazelnut and a cocoa dust finish.
Along with cocktails, guests can expect light bites, curated details and a special personalized surprise.
The result feels less like a traditional retail event and more like checking into a private resort for the evening.
A Miami Swimwear Brand Celebrates at Home
For a brand with such a strong connection to South Florida, launching Paradise Found in Miami feels especially fitting.
Luli Fama has built its identity around colorful, confident swimwear and resort fashion with a distinctly tropical point of view.
Paradise Found carries that identity into Cruise ’27 while giving it a more elevated, escapist mood.
And with Luli Fama’s newest boutique now at Dadeland Mall, Miami shoppers have another destination to experience the brand in person.
After getting our own closer look at Luli Fama’s Paradise Found Cruise ’27 collection, we can safely say the name fits.
Paradise has officially been found, and this time, it is in Miami.
